82Changes in binutils 2.9:
83
84* Added windres program, which can be used to manipulate resources in WIN32
85 files as used on Windows 95 and Windows NT.
86
87* The objcopy --gap-fill and --pad-to options operate on the LMA rather than
88 the VMA of the sections.
89
90* Added S modifier to ar to not build a symbol table.
91
92Changes in binutils 2.8:
93
94* The objdump disassembly format has been changed, and hopefully improved. Use
95 the new --prefix-addresses option to get the old format. There are also new
96 --disassemble-zeroes and --no-show-raw-insn options which affect disassembler
97 output.
98
99* Formats may now be specified as configuration triplets. For example,
100 objdump -b i386-pc-linux. The triplets are not passed through config.sub,
101 so they must be in canonical form.
102
103* Added new addr2line program. This uses the debugging information to convert
104 an address into a file name and line number within a program.
105
106* Added --change-leading-char argument to objcopy.
107
108* Added --weaken argument to objcopy.
109
110* objdump --dynamic-reloc now works on ELF executables and shared libraries.
111
112* Added --adjust-vma option to objdump.
113
114* Added -C/--demangle option to objdump.
115
116* Added -p/--preserve-dates option to strip and objcopy.
117
118Changes in binutils 2.7:

171Changes in binutils 2.3:
172
173* A new --stabs argument has been added to objdump to dump stabs sections in
174 ELF and COFF files.
175
176* A new program, nlmconv, has been added. It can convert object files into
177 Novell NetWare Loadable Modules.
178
179* The strings program has been added.
180
181Changes in binutils 2.2:
182
183* The 'copy' program has been renamed to 'objcopy', for consistency with
184 'objdump', and because 'copy' might more plausibly be used as a synonym for
185 'cp'.
186
187* The new stand-alone program c++filt is a filter that converts encoded
188 (mangled) C++ assembly-level identifiers to user-level names. (Note: This
189 may get moved to the gcc distribution.)
190
191* nm -o on an archive now prefixes each line with the archive name, matching
192 the output from BSD nm.
193
194* ar (and ld) can now read (but not write) BSD4.4-style archives.
195
196* New support for H8500, Z8000, and the Hitach SH.
197
198* Dis-assembler interface changed to allow sharing with gdb.
199
200* There is new Elf code, but it is not yet ready for general use.
201
202* There is the beginnings of a test suite.
203
204Changes in binutils 2.1:
205
206* There is now support for writing ECOFF files, so ld and the other utilities
207 should work on Risc/Ultrix and Irix. Please let us know how well this works.
208
209* ar now automatically creates a symbol table (a __.SYMDEF member, in the BSD
210 version), if there are any object files in the archive. So running ranlib is
211 now redundant (unless the non-standard q command is used). This is required
212 for Posix.2 conformance.
213
214* The archive-reading code now reads both BSD-style and SYSV-style archives
215 independently of the selected target format. This is to encourage people to
216 switch to SYSV-format, which has a number of advantages.
217
218* The strip and copy programs now have options to remove debug-symbols only
219 and/or local symbols only. They now also support long options.
